In a period marked by profound intellectual upheaval, "Essays of Michel de Montaigne — Volume 19" invites readers into the mind of a pioneering thinker. Montaigne examines the intricacies of human experience and the elusive nature of knowledge, offering insights that resonate through the ages. His exploration of themes such as skepticism and personal reflection reveals the essence of what it means to be human. This volume is essential for students, civic activists, and historians seeking to understand the foundations of modern thought. Through his unfiltered observations, Montaigne challenges readers to confront their own beliefs and assumptions, making this collection a vital resource for anyone engaged in the pursuit of wisdom.
